Summary
Admiring her mother's "self denial and abstinence" and committing to follow it for her own health. Commenting on her and Alexander's present cold relationship with the Fagans (the subject of several previous letters). Reporting that Mrs. Kennedy gave birth to a daughter the previous day, that Mr. Dewaal has died, and discussing who will care for his wife. Reporting other local news and recent millitary activities.
